Nothing wrong with a built M10 in a light chassis they are quite fun. Have no photos's of mine. Had a rusty 73 and a 76 slushbox for a winter bomber.

Many have done the S14 route and these days you'd be eating ramen as a permanent diet to install one. Days of buying an S14 for a few thousand are long gone and most core engines are up there as well. Wished I still had my spare 2.5L s14 that I had bought back in 07, but alas I bought a second E30 M3 and installed it and sold it a few years later. S2000 engine I imagine are not getting cheaper either being Honda did not make them long and being all their other 2.0L engines are transverse YUCK! Maybe at some point add a modern turbo kit with proper fueling and a 5 SPD vs the 4. As John mentioned 2002FAQ is a great site.
